The equivalent conductance of `NaCl` at concentration of `C` and at infinite dilution are `lambda_(C)` and `lambda_(oo)` respectively. The correct relationship between `lambda_(C)` and `lambda_(oo)` is given as `:`
`(` where the constant `B` is positive `)`

A

`lambda_(C)=lambda_(oo)+(B)C`

B

`lambda_(C)=lambda_(oo)-(B)C`

C

`lambda_(C)=lambda_(oo)-(B)sqrtC`

D

`lambda_(C)=lambda_(oo)+(B)sqrtC`

Text Solution

Verified by Experts

The correct Answer is:
C
